Flooring: Warm and Clean Wooden Base

The flooring features light wooden panels that instantly make the room feel warm and inviting. In a compact bedroom layout with storage, wooden flooring helps reflect light and creates a spacious illusion. The smooth finish enhances the overall aesthetic and blends well with the furniture.

Walls and Color Palette: Soft and Bright Look

The walls are painted in soft neutral tones, which enhance brightness and openness. Light colors are essential in any tiny bedroom design ideas for small space because they reflect light and make the room feel airy. The combination of white and wood tones creates a calm and relaxing environment.

Bed Design: Storage and Comfort Combined

The bed is designed with built-in drawers underneath, making it a perfect small bedroom storage idea. This eliminates the need for extra storage units and keeps the room organized. The bedding is soft and layered, adding comfort and visual appeal.

Wardrobe and Storage: Organized and Efficient

The wardrobe area includes open shelves and hanging space, making it a highly efficient storage solution. In a tiny bedroom organization idea, combining open and closed storage helps maintain both accessibility and cleanliness.

Storage Tips

  • Use baskets for organization
  • Combine open and closed storage
  • Keep items categorized
  • Avoid overloading space

Shelves and Decor: Minimal Yet Stylish

Wall-mounted shelves above the bed and desk provide extra storage and decoration. Small plants, baskets, and framed items add personality without cluttering the room. This approach enhances the overall look while maintaining simplicity.
